- 需要插件(必装)
-
原创 - RustSB Extensions - RustSB扩展
RustSB Extensions是RustSB.COM提供的Oxide扩展DLL,提供本站插件所需的大量扩展。 部分插件必须按照本扩展才能够正常运行。 功能 UI构建扩展方法。 成长型武器判断方法。 内置物品中文名API。 内置RustSBAuth,不再需要安装RustSBAuth插件。 内置图像管理系统,不再需要安装ImageLibrary插件。 玩家库存扩展方法。 玩家权限扩展方法。 其他扩展方法。 使用本扩展构建的插件将节省插件代码的复杂性,方便开发者快速扩展和维护。...
rustsb.com
功能简介
强盗营地/前哨站的终端变身典当行!支持地图标记,支持悬浮文字自定义支持典当的物品,最低数量要求,价格波动。
玩家可将背包中的物品典当给典当行,获得典当币。
典当的物品会进入典当商店,其他玩家可用典当币购买。
典当币还可兑换成服务器的其他货币(Economics / ServerRewards 等)。

核心玩法
典当
- 靠近市场终端(marketterminal),按 R 键(5 米范围内)打开典当行界面。
- 典当Tab 显示背包中所有支持典当的物品卡片。
- 每种物品有最低典当数量(最低数量),以该数量为单位计算价格。
- 例:最低数量 100,今日典当价 2 → 100 个 = 2 典当币
- 典当价格每天随机生成,范围在配置的 最低价格 ~ 最高价格 之间。
- 购买价格 当天始终 ≥ 典当价格,防止套利。
- 当天典当的物品,当天不允许自己购回。
典当商店
- 展示所有玩家典当的物品,任何人可用典当币购买。
- 每件商品卡片左上角显示剩余天数(颜色预警:>3天灰色、≤3天橙色、≤1天红色)。
- 超过赎回天数的物品自动删除(每天零点清理)。
典当兑换
- 将典当币按配置比例兑换为其他货币。
- 支持货币插件:Economics、ServerRewards、IQEconomic·IQ经济学、InGameShop·权限商店、XMUniversalPoints·万能积分
- 兑换比例留空则该货币不显示在界面中。



权限
xmpawnshop.admin - 管理员指令权限管理员指令
XMPawnAdd <steamid\|all> <数量> - 增加典当币XMPawnRemove <steamid\|all> <数量> - 扣除典当币XMPawnSet <steamid\|all> <数量> - 设置典当币XMPawnQuery <steamid> - 查询典当币余额配置
JSON:
{
"提示名字": "[典当行]",
"显示浮动文字": true,
"浮动文字更新间隔(秒)": 5.0,
"浮动文字显示距离": 30.0,
"浮动文字显示名": "典当行[R]",
"启用地图标记": true,
"地图标记小圈颜色": "00FF00",
"地图标记大圈颜色": "008800",
"地图标记更新间隔(秒)": 10.0,
"地图标记显示名": "典当行",
"赎回/售卖天数": 7,
"典当模式(true=显示所有支持物品 false=不显示背包判断)": true,
"支持典当的物品": [
{
"物品名称": "木头",
"物品简称": "wood",
"物品皮肤": 0,
"最低数量": 100,
"最低价格": 1,
"最高价格": 10
},
{
"物品名称": "石头",
"物品简称": "stones",
"物品皮肤": 0,
"最低数量": 100,
"最低价格": 1,
"最高价格": 8
}
],
"典当货币设置": {
"典当货币名称": "典当币",
"典当货币兑换": {
"Economics货币名称": "金币",
"Economics兑换比例": "1.10",
"ServerRewards货币名称": "积分",
"ServerRewards兑换比例": "1.10",
"IQEconomic货币名称": "IQ余额",
"IQEconomic兑换比例": "1.10",
"InGameShop货币名称": "特权金币",
"InGameShop兑换比例": "1.10",
"XMUniversalPoints货币名称": "万能积分",
"XMUniversalPoints兑换比例": "1.10"
}
}
}
兑换比例格式
"典当币数量.目标货币数量",例如 "10.1" 表示 10 典当币 → 1 目标货币。留空则不显示该货币的兑换选项。
典当模式
true - 列表模式:UI显示所有配置的支持物品卡片(告诉玩家都可以典当什么)false - 背包模式:UI只显示玩家背包中有的支持物品(不告诉玩家让他们自己尝试)